
(GWOEMUL, Joon-Ho Bong, South Korea 2006, 119 min., Korean/subtitles)
A huge lizard-like monster, the product of American military testing, emerges from the ocean, killing several innocent bystanders and holding one young girl prisoner. It’s up to the girl’s severely dysfunctional family to come to her rescue and slay the beast. Genuinely scary, but also surprisingly funny and moving, The Host has found the largest audience ever for a Korean film in the US.
